  4. Since you mentioned androgenic alopecia, I really hope that in one of the next videos you will mention dihydrotestosterone being the main cause, and 5-a reductase inhibitors being the main fix. Any dermatologist will tell you that for a genetically predisposed individual, nothing else will prevent it long-term. Worthy of mentioning, minoxidil does help regrowth, but doesn't attack the root cause and therefore is only good as an adjunct treatment.

  16. Well, in studies (like the recent from Switzerland), vegans are frequently ( ~ 50% ) found with low blood zinc, though these blood zinc levels are buffered. Besides low intakes vs phytate category (new WHO table). Thus most vegans w/o zinc supp may have at least moderate zinc deficiency. Normal whole foods, pumpkin seeds etc (unlike w other nutrients) dont help much here, or make it even worse, due to high phytate blocking zinc. Only high amounts of well fermented whole grains / legumes; or a zinc supplement with reasonable 6 mg / day or so, best zinc glycinate.

    Similar with selenium in vegans (outside North America which has exceptionally high SE content in grains, legumes…)
